Career path

Career Role Description
Forensic Genetic Scientist Analyze DNA evidence in criminal investigations; vital role in the UK justice system. High demand for genetic evidence interpretation skills.
Genetic Counselor Provide genetic counseling to individuals and families at risk for genetic disorders; increasing need for genetic analysis expertise.
Clinical Genetic Scientist Interpret genetic test results in healthcare settings; crucial role in personalized medicine and genome analysis.
Research Scientist (Genetics) Conduct research in genetics, contributing to advancements in the field; strong demand for professionals with advanced genetic evidence interpretation skills.
Bioinformatician Develop and apply computational methods to analyze genetic data; growing need in the UK for specialists in genomic data analysis.
